Why Businesses Choose to Hire Laptops

The mathematics of device ownership rarely work in favor of one-off or seasonal deployments, and the events industry figured this out long before most other sectors caught on. Renting laptops for a three-day conference means paying for three days of use. Buying laptops for the same event means paying for years of ownership compressed into a weekend, then managing the aftermath.

Beyond the financial case, there is a logistical argument that is just as compelling. A quality provider does not just drop boxes at your venue and leave. They configure the devices to your specifications before delivery, which means every unit arrives running the software your event requires, connected to the right network, and set up for the people who will be using them rather than the IT team that would otherwise spend hours making that happen on-site. For large events especially, that pre-configuration work is where the real value of hiring over buying becomes obvious.

There is also a hardware currency argument worth making. When you buy a fleet of laptops for an event, you are locking in a specific generation of hardware that ages from that day forward. When you hire, you get current-specification machines every time, which matters when the event involves client-facing demonstrations, high-resolution presentations, or software that performs better on recent hardware.

What Laptop Hire Covers

The Devices Themselves

Most professional hire companies offer a range of laptop specifications to suit different use cases, from standard business laptops suitable for data entry, registration systems, and document work, through to higher-specification machines for presentations, creative applications, and software demonstrations. 

Pre-Event Configuration

This is where the quality of the hire provider becomes apparent. Pre-configuration means the laptops arrive at your venue ready to use, not ready to set up. That includes software installation, browser configuration, login credentials or single sign-on setup, network connection, and any event-specific applications or interfaces your team or attendees will need to access.

For events running proprietary software, custom registration platforms, or specific presentation tools, working through the configuration requirements with your hire provider well in advance of the event date is the step that makes the biggest difference to how the day actually runs. Delivery, Setup, and Collection

For most event organizers, the value of a managed hire service is not just in having the right laptops. It is in having them arrive at the right place, at the right time, already configured, with a process in place for collecting them when the event ends. Chasing down 60 laptops at the end of a two-day conference, accounting for each one, and arranging their return is a significant operational overhead when the team running the event has other priorities.

A full-service hire provider handles all of that, including on-site delivery, assistance with physical setup if needed, and a clear collection process that does not require the client to do anything beyond confirming the devices are ready to go.

The Events That Benefit Most from Laptop Hire

Corporate Conferences and Training

Corporate training environments benefit from hired laptops in a particularly direct way, because the consistency that comes with a managed fleet makes the training itself more effective. When every participant is working on the same hardware running the same software version with the same configuration, facilitators can move through the material without the compatibility interruptions and technical variations that tend to surface when training runs on a mixed fleet of personal or company-owned devices.

This consistency argument applies equally to compliance training, onboarding programs, technical certifications, and any other structured learning environment where the technology is a vehicle for the content rather than the focus itself.

Trade Shows and Exhibitions

Trade show environments put specific demands on technology that hired laptops are well-positioned to meet. The devices need to look professional, perform reliably across long show days, and run demonstration software without issues. Hybrid and Remote Event Support

As hybrid event formats have become more common across the US, the technology requirements at physical venues have evolved to include equipment that supports seamless integration with remote participants. Laptops configured for video conferencing, screen sharing, and real-time collaboration tools like Zoom or Microsoft Teams are increasingly central to how physical events connect with distributed audiences, and hiring those laptops pre-configured for the specific platform and use case is more reliable than expecting the venue’s own equipment or staff personal devices to fill that role.

Laptop Hire USA: How the Logistics Work Lead Times and Booking

For straightforward deployments under 50 units, two to three weeks of lead time is typically sufficient to confirm the order, complete configuration, and arrange delivery. For larger deployments, events in multiple locations simultaneously, or events with complex configuration requirements, four to six weeks gives the hire provider enough runway to prepare everything properly without the pressure that comes from a tight timeline.

High-demand periods in the US events calendar, particularly Q1 and Q4, tend to put pressure on hire inventory across major cities, and booking early protects against availability constraints that can otherwise force compromises on specification or quantity.

Insurance and Damage

Understanding the damage and loss policy before the hire period begins is an important step that is easy to skip in the pressure of event planning. Some providers include accidental damage protection as standard; others charge separately or pass the full replacement cost to the client.
